About the role

Summary

Facilitates efforts in the development of clinical pharmacy solutions programs including PA criteria development and coordination of Pharmacy and Therapeutic Committee (P&T) and DUR Board meetings.

Supports Prospective and Retrospective drug utilization review (DUR) efforts by reviewing physician prescribing patterns, consulting with physicians regarding these patterns using evidence-based best

practices, working closely with internal staff in the refinement of the pharmacy management solutions programs, and facilitating the successful implementation of these programs.  

Coordinates with operations, clinical, medical, reporting, and other internal departments as needed.

Your role in our mission

•    Reviews utilization and trending observed in POS claim history.

•    Evaluate drug and drug class reviews based on sound evidence-based research and processes widely accepted by the medical profession. Using appropriate methods that support the principles of high-quality evidence-based medicine.  

•    Develop clinical PA criteria protocol recommendations and documents to present to NJ DUR Board.

•    Coordinate NJ DURB meetings, prepare agenda, chair the meeting, and act as secretary for meeting minutes, action items, and any follow up required.

•    Reviews correspondences from prescribers and reaches out to prescribers to resolve problem claims when necessary.

•    Resolves clinical questions that arise from the Staff, State and MCOs.

•    Contact client’s pharmacy chief and/or medical director when necessary to seek guidance in problem claims.

•    Prepare and educate Gainwell pharmacy staff on DURB reviewed/recommended protocols. Or any other subject of interest.

•    Prepare medical necessity forms (MNFs) corresponding to new protocols prior to implementation.

•    Performs prospective and retrospective drug utilization reviews for State beneficiaries.

•    Participate in programing meetings for implementation of approved protocols.

•    Prepare a weekly NDC price changes report.

•    Participate in MCO quarterly meetings with the State staff.

•    Represent the State at fair hearings when requested by client.

•    Complete the DUR section of the annual CMS report and meet with state staff to review completed report prior to submission.

•    Handles inbound call volume from pharmacy providers and prescribers and documents all calls accurately.

•    Join the State clinical staff for meetings with medical representatives during new drugs presentations or current drugs review.

•    Regularly reviews and monitors prescription claims data and prescribing practices identified as outliers by internal and/or external analysis of pharmacy claims data to develop relevant Retrospective DUR initiatives.  Present initiatives to the DUR Board including methods, interventions, communication, and outcomes.

•    Contacts physicians and prescribers identified as needing consultation to provide coaching on prescribing practices that have been identified as outliers.  Reviews prior authorization reports and determine opportunities for interventions.

•    Upholds clinical integrity of pharmaceutical solutions by staying up to date on medication information, contributing to the identification of pharmacy program best practices, collaborating with Medical Directors, Medical Dept, and Clinical Dept and provides pharmacy expertise within the organization.
